UTI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2022 in Review

112 of the 5,936 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Universal Technical Institute (UTI) for Q2 2022, worth a combined $179M — down 8.1% from $195M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 37 funds opened new UTI positions and 24 closed out — a net gain of 13 holders — while 32 added to existing stakes and 33 trimmed.

The largest buyer was BlackRock, adding an estimated $11.4M. The largest seller was Invenire Partners, exiting entirely with an estimated $2.66M sold.
